In the process of using the trademark, it is inevitable to cause the increase of the value of the trademark. Since then, if the trademark license contract is terminated, the trademark owners and the trademark licensee will produce differences and contradictions arising from the issue of the value of the trademark. However, whether in the legal norms, or in the academic theory, there is a lack of effective response measures. As to the problem to be solved, we must understand the situation of the trademark value-added distribution of interests, define the concept of the value-added,make sure the attribution and find the measure of the system distribution construction, so as to realize the construction of the distribution system of trademark licensing value-added benefits. Based on this, the author write this paper according to the following line of thought, In order to benefit from the study of the distribution of value-added benefits of the license trademark.The first part: the status quo and problems of the distribution of the value added benefits of the license trademark. In this part, the author introduces the law and the current situation of the distribution of the value added benefits of the licensed trademarks, and then comes to the question of the distribution of the value added benefits of the licensed trademarks.The second part: the basic theory of the content of the value added benefit of the license trademark. In this part, it is mainly related to the value constitution and influencing factors of the value added benefits of the licensed trademarks. For the former, the author thinks it includes the increase of the value of the trademark mark and the increase of the value of the goodwill. With the influence factors of the value-added benefits of the license trademark, the author combined with the characteristics of trademark identification and goodwill, made an system analysis and demonstration.The third part: the attribution of the distribution of value-added benefits of the license trademark. In this part, it is mainly related to the problem of the ownership of the license trademark in the distribution. That is, the author through the licensing of the value-added benefits of the interests of the origin of the discussion and demonstration, combined with the existing value-added benefits of the determination method, to put forward the specific criteria.The fourth part: the construction of the evaluation and distribution system of the value-added benefits of the license trademark. In value-added interests of the trademark evaluation process of argumentation, I make full use of the economic evaluation cost method, such as "the cost method", "the market method" and "the income method" for the analysis and research. And in view of theexisting practical and theoretical problems, the solution to the problem of trademark value added benefits distribution is proposed, so as to provide the method reference and theoretical support for the final construction of the value-added benefit distribution system.The type of trademark license is diverse,and the value-added interests of the content is also complex. The author believes that the allocation of the added value of the licensed trademarks,neither should be attribute to the trademark owner, nor should be relied solely on the contribution.We should distinguish based on the content of value-added interests of trademark license,according to the different type of license and combined with the right of autonomy of the will,domination and a fair idea of the disaggregated allocation, in order to achieve value-added distribution of the trademark license system construction.
